Types of support available
In Troy, various resources can assist you:
- Lawyers: Legal experts who specialize in domestic violence cases can provide you with guidance and representation.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als can offer support and coping strategies for survivors.
- Shelters: Safe havens for individuals escaping domestic violence can provide temporary housing and support services.
- Hotlines: Confidential support lines are available for immediate assistance and guidance.
- Legal Aid: Organizations that offer free or low-cost legal services to those in need.
Legal protections overview
Understanding your legal rights is crucial. In Pennsylvania, there are laws designed to protect survivors of domestic violence. You may have options for obtaining protection orders and accessing legal representation to help navigate the system.
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is important for anyone facing domestic violence. Consider steps such as identifying safe places to go, developing a code word for friends or family, and keeping important documents and belongings easily accessible.
